Proposal
Lower ground floor part width rear extension in matching facing brickwork with flat walk on tiled roof and external metal staircase, change window openings on the rear elevation, replace all windows with new double glazed timber windows, add roof windows to the main house's butterfly roofs, minor internal reconfiguration of layout and other minor associated works
As published by the council, reference PA/26/00035/NC

About heritage and listed building applications
Listed building consent is needed for works that affect the special interest of a listed building, and carrying out such works without it is a criminal offence. More in our guide to planning application types.
